DevOps Transformation in Microsoft – Case Study by Ognjen Bajic and Ana Roje ...Bosnia Agile
Microsoft has embarked on its DevOps journey more than 8 years ago, when it started modeling a new set of engineering tools and practices called One Engineering System (1ES), fully based on their own platforms – Azure DevOps (ex Visual Studio Team Services - VSTS) and Azure. Since then, multiple product development teams have gone through a massive transition in terms of how they organize their work and deal with infrastructure, tools and processes.
This session tells the story of the transformation of 70+ teams with more than 800 people that develop Azure DevOps, both Service and Server (ex Team Foundation Server – TFS). These teams have been previously producing the monolithic 3-tier on premises TFS environment every couple of years. Nowadays, they moved to the cloud cadence and deliver daily updates to Azure DevOps Services, their global scale, always available, cloud SaaS service made up of dozens of micro-services. At the same time, they deliver the same capabilities on premises every couple of months.

Eliminate Cloud Waste with a Holistic DevOps StrategyTechWell
Chris Parlette maintains that renting infrastructure on demand is the most disruptive trend in IT in decades. In 2016, enterprises spent $23B on public cloud IaaS services. By 2020, that figure is expected to reach $65B. The public cloud is now used like a utility, and like any utility, there is waste. Who's responsible for optimizing the infrastructure and reducing wasted expenses? It’s DevOps. The excess expense, known as cloud waste, comprises several interrelated problems: services running when they don't need to be, improperly sized infrastructure, orphaned resources, and shadow IT. There are a few core tenets of DevOps—holistic thinking, no silos, rapid useful feedback, and automation—that can be applied to reducing your cloud waste. Azure Days 2019: Infrastructure as Code auf Azure (Jonas Wanninger & Daniel H...Trivadis
Heutzutage schreibt man nicht nur Applikationen mit Code. Dank der Cloud wird die Konfiguration von Infrastruktur wie virtuellen Maschinen oder Netzwerken in Code definiert und automatisiert ausgeliefert. Man spricht von Infrastructure as Code, kurz: IAC. Für Infrastructure as Code auf Azure gibt es viele tools wie Ansible, Puppet, Chef, etc. Zwei Lösungen stechen durch Ihren unterschiedlichen Ansatz heraus - Die Azure Resource Manager Templates (ARM) als Microsoft-native Lösung, immer auf dem neusten Stand, aber an Azure gebunden. Auf der anderen Seite Terraform von HashiCorp mit einer deskriptiven Sprache als Grundlage, dafür weniger Features im Security-Bereich. Für einen Grosskunden haben wir die beiden Technologien verglichen. Die Resultate zeigen wir in dieser Session mit Livedemos auf.

Azure Days 2019: Azure@Helsana: Die Erweiterung von Dynamics CRM mit Azure Po...Trivadis
Die Helsana (https://www.helsana.ch), die Nummer 2 der grössten Krankenversicherungen der Schweiz, verfolgt eine moderne Cloud-First Strategie. Um komplexe Marketingkampagnen mit einem hohen Grad an Automatisierung ausführen zu können, wurden von Helsana diverse Produkte evaluiert. Leider fand sich keines, welches allen Anforderungen genügte. In enger Zusammenarbeit mit Microsoft wurde die zu 100% Azure-basierte Anwendung CRM-Analytics (CRMa) erstellt, welche Leads und Aufgaben aus dem Dynamics CRM gemäss komplexen Verteilregelwerken an die Regionen, Niederlassungen und Kundenbetreuer verteilt. Die Resultate und Performance der Kampagnen können über eine Data Analytics Strecke analysiert und in PowerBI visualisiert werden. Manuelle Prozesse zur Zielgruppenselektion wurden automatisiert und die Zeit von der Idee bis zur Selektion der Zielgruppe konnte von 10(!) Tagen auf einige Minuten reduziert werden. Mit der Einführung von CRMa hat die Helsana einen massgebenden Schritt in die Digitalisierung und zu einem ganzheitlichen Kampagnenmanagement geschafft.

7. The Agile Manifesto
We are uncovering better ways of developing software by doing it and helping others do it.
Through this work we have come to value:
Individuals and interactions over processes and tools
Working software over comprehensive documentation
Customer collaboration over contract negotiation
Responding to change over following a plan
That is, while there is value in the items on the right, we value the items on the left more.
